WebJul 22, 2015 · When you write a check, the payee deposits the check to his or her bank, which then sends it to a clearing unit such as a Federal Reserve Bank. The clearing unit then debits your bank’s account and credits the payee’s. From there, the check returns to your bank and is stored until it’s destroyed. Electronic/Check 21 Method: Nearly all ... WebDec 12, 2024 · Raising or otherwise changing the amount of the check, changing the name of the payee (the person to whom the check is given), or making other changes on the check, such as changing the date or the name of the drawee (the person from whose bank account the check is withdrawing funds) or payor bank, constitutes a material alteration. WebOct 1, 2024 · A payee is the person to whom a check, promissory note, draft or bill is written out. A payee may also be the one who holds the coupons of a bond. An example of a payee in a check is one whose name appears in the caption 'Pay to the Order of' on most checks. Why Does a Payee Matter? The payee is the one with legal rights to a payment.
